Well, that's depends on your comfort level. Personally, my computer at home checks for virus updates every day at 4:45 AM then at 5:00 AM it does a full system scan. That way when I get up at 6 and go read my Email, its up to date before I open anything. I also check with an online scanner about once a month or whenever I get bored.

If you have a permanent connection (cable modem, DSL, etc) I recommend leaving your computer on and having it check for updates and scan your system daily. It uses so little electricity if you have power management set correctly.

Oh, and if you do have a permanent connection, buy and install personal firewall software. The "Built in" firewall of Windows XP is less than adequate. For most people, a product such as Norton Internet Security 2003 for about $70 will cover most* situations.

*No product can prevent all attacks.
